Naman Dhir Profile: The 24-year-old right-handed batsman, Naman Dhir, has played domestic cricket for the Punjab team. We have seen him playing in some major domestic tournaments like Ranji Trophy. Recently, in the auction for the Indian Premier League 2024, which was organized in Dubai, the selectors of Mumbai Indians picked Naman for his base prize of INR 20 Lakh. He has never played in the IPL before, and this year he is expected to make his debut in this renowned league.

Debut Matches

First-Class: Naman made his debut in FC cricket on 13 December 2022 in the Punjab vs Chandigarh match, which was played at Mohali. Playing for Punjab in the Ranji Trophy, he scored 34 runs in this match but couldn’t do much with the ball. After 4 days of cricket, we couldn’t see the result; the match was declared a draw.

T20: Representing Punjab in the Syed Mushtaq Ali Trophy, he made his T20 debut last year on 16 October 2023 against the Saurashtra team at Ranchi. He wasn’t given the opportunity to bowl in the first innings. While chasing the huge target of 212 runs, he could only contribute 9 runs. In the end, his team had to suffer a loss by 37 runs.

Naman Dhir was born on 31 December 1999 in Haryana. He was passionate about playing cricket from his early childhood. According to some sources, local coaching and age-group tournaments helped him improve his cricketing skills.

Naman’s domestic career started just a couple of years ago and is still in its early stages. He participated in some famous domestic leagues like the Vijay Hazare Trophy and the Syed Mushtaq Ali Trophy, where he represented his neighboring state, Punjab. These tournaments gave him the opportunity to play alongside experienced cricketers.
